Spoken word full version of new poem out now titled: Democracy Is Freedom ❤️🤍💙
Despair will not sit well, when ”we the people,” have always prevailed. You wanted us to be scared, paralyzed in the fear that we would fail. But when the good guys shed their old shells, devils begin to learn, “the righteous will show you what it means, to rain down a righteous hell.” Bullies are weak, and are not the righteous I speak of in the righteousness of my wail. Pulling the veil back to remind, that it is the good guys who make way for all to excel is more than sufficient in breaking all evil spells. Reminding one another that, “we the people” are the gel and “we the people” will no longer be used as a tool against ourselves. The difference between a righteous fight and a evil plight is evil fights down and the righteous fight up. Up against those using their political powers to take from the people in which they were empowered to help. Remembering that the good guys are not color coded because in their righteous rebel their feet swell just the same… giving way for all to drink from the freedom well. I know that many seeds have been planted, both good and bad, and the tension is at times thick, but history proves that it is division that keeps us all, one way or another, in a inhumane cell. Either turning us into a derailed version of humanity where common decency is repelled and those who try to keep their soul intact become the rail being leaned on even though the concrete laid by the strength of those that came before us becomes frail. With misery being worn on every vessel like skin. Potholes in the concrete started off discreet but now we can see and smell that the evil is reeking and making us weak. Now we got that old thang back, and strength in our knees, to make evil retreat. To declare that we will do our part, in our generation, because one thing the devil can’t access, is peace. That is what the people seek, and it starts with he, she, and we. We are prone to fighting because we are human and we breathe, but nothing can compare to the lasting high of fighting to set our souls free to live in a world in which a future generation can look back at us and know that we untied weeds for their flowers to reach their peak, their peace. I can see your cards, and the goodness of mankind, will not be beat.
